The D.C. performing arts scene is brimming with excitement and creativity, with musicians and dancers exploring classic styles and emerging expressions that span a huge range of cultures and communities. The D.C. business scene is also vital and innovative, with local restaurants, boutiques, and other businesses immersing themselves in the community in intriguing ways. A new online extension of our Mars Arts D.C. community engagement program, Mars Arts D.C.: Virtual showcases the meeting of arts and business in D.C., in original, high-quality video productions.

Coming soon: over the next year, Mars Arts D.C.: Virtual will be exploring the many roles one must fulfill to find success as an independent artist, including creator, leader, producer, and performer through several series featuring D.C.-based art and artists who not only survive but thrive and develop their craft along with their careers. Beginning in July 2021, the first of these series, Creator’s Notebook, focuses on the role from which it pulls its name: the creator.
